LATCHES/LOCKS/LINKAGES - TAILGATE - LATCH
EA05008GENERAL MOTORS CORP.04/14/200505/19/2006TAILGATE SUPPORT CABLES
 General motors is conducting a special policy program for 903,464 owners of 2000 - 2003 model s/t vehicles through which owners may, at their option, either (1) periodically inspect the tailgate support cables installed in their vehicle and have the cables replaced if the cable coating exhibits any indications of damage or deterioration or (2) request that the tailgate support cables be replaced free of charge. gm will honor all requests by owners who opt for replacement without question regardless of the condition or appearance of the cables. gm has agreed to mail reminder notifications to owners every two years until the tailgate support cables have been replaced or until the vehicle is 12 years old.odi's investigation indicates that a significant majority of the reported complaints (87%) and injuries (94%) have occurred in my 2000 - 2003 s/t vehicles.
STRUCTURE - BODY - HATCHBACK/LIFTGATE - SUPPORT DEVICE
RQ04012GENERAL MOTORS CORP.11/22/200404/14/2005TAILGATE SUPPORT CABLE(S) BREAK
 Odi is upgrading rq04-012 and opening an ea to investigate the tailgate support cables installed in 1998 - 2004 model year sonoma and s10 model vehicles.general motors is conducting recall campaign 04v-129 to replace the tailgate support cables originally installed in certain model year 2000-2004 sierras and silverados and certain model year 2002-2004 avalanches and escalade exts (c/k models).general motors has advised odithat the tailgate support cables installed in the subject vehicles were fabricated using identical or similar sheathing material as the recalled vehicles.however,general motors has advised odi that sonoma and s-10 vehicles differ from c/k models in several ways: the vehicle height is lower; the tailgate displacement (drop) when not supported by the cables is smaller and the tailgate comes to rest at a less severe tip angle when not supported by the cables; the tailgate mass is smaller; and the size, payload, and usage characteristcis are less demanding than c/k model vehicles.gm also stated that sonoma and s-10 warranty claim information indicates a lower claim count and a lower claim rate than recalled c/k models.notwithstanding the above information, odi has received an additional 73 non-injury complaints and 10 injury complaints on the subject vehicles during rq04-012 (since november 2004 to date), which justifies opening an engineering analysis to further investigate this issue.

STRUCTURE - BODY - TAILGATE - HINGE AND ATTACHMENTS
08/01/200328000107/30/2001
 The tailgate cable snapped and broke. this occurred while carrying a load with the tailgate in the down position. the tailgate fell onto the bumper. upon inspection of the tailgate by the dealership they noticed that the cable was corroded and rusted. *ak the problem seemed to be water running down inside the plastic coated cable from the top when the tail gate was up, trapping the moisture, then rusting the iron cable. *sc *jb
